What is the Chai Haleeb Recipe?

Chai Haleeb is a Middle Eastern milk tea. It mixes black tea with warm spices and creamy milk. This tea is sweet and has a little spice. People in many countries enjoy it in different ways.

Ingredients For Chai Haleeb Recipe

IngredientQuantity
Whole milk2 cups
Water1 cup
Black tea bags2
Sugar2 tablespoons
Cinnamon stick1
Cardamom pods (crushed)3
Vanilla1 teaspoon
Ground ginger1 teaspoon
Ground cloves1/2 teaspoon

Step-by-Step Preparation | Chai Haleeb Recipe

  1. Pour water and milk into a pot.
  2. Heat on medium until warm, but do not boil.
  3. Add tea bags to the pot.
  4. Let them sit for five minutes.
  5. Add cinnamon, cardamom, ginger, and cloves.
  6. Stir and let it cook for five more minutes.
  7. Take out tea bags and add sugar.
  8. Stir until the sugar is mixed in.
  9. Add vanilla and stir again.
  10. Filter the tea into a cup and sip while hot.

Recipe Tips

  • Use fresh spices for better taste.
  • Add more or less sugar as you like.
  • Let the tea sit longer for a stronger taste.
  • Use honey instead of sugar if you like.
  • Try almond milk for a dairy-free choice.

FAQs About Chai Haleeb Recipe

Can I use green tea instead of black tea?
No, black tea has the best strong taste.

Can I keep Chai Haleeb for later?
Yes, you can put it in the fridge for 24 hours.

What milk is best?
Whole milk makes it the creamiest.

Can I use ground spices instead of whole?
Yes, but whole spices taste fresher.

Is Chai Haleeb the same as Indian chai?
No, they use different spices.
